If you are traveling with a child your property may require you to present the following documents: Parents traveling into Colombia with a child under 18 may be required to present the child's birth certificate and photo ID (passport for non-Columbian visitors) upon check-in. If a relative or legal guardian is traveling into Colombia with the child, that relative or legal guardian may be required to present a notarized consent of travel signed by both parents and a copy of both parents' ID. If only one parent is traveling into Colombia with the child, that parent may be required to present a notarized consent of travel signed by the other parent. Visitors who plan to travel with children should consult with a Colombian consulate office prior to travel for further guidance. Was my first trip to Cartagena and Colomia. I booked this hotel online. In all my travel, it is confirmed that you get what you pay for (or don’t pay for). Pros: Friendly and helpful staff. The team goes above and beyond to help the customer. Also has a great breakfast spread. ideal location to Walled City and easy to get to the ariport. Cons: Hotel is very average. It requires a lot of maintenance. The rooms felt straight out another era, but not in a good way. The lighting was dim, there was a strange odor permeating through the corridor and the room. The furnitures and fixtures did’t feel like it had been cleaned in ages. I think they just need to be replaced. For me the challenge compounded when the AC in my room started making some real loud noise. The hotel staff were helpful in getting me to a different room so I could get some sleep. But it was very painful to go through that in the middle of the night. Finally, the hot water was practically non-existant. I ended up taking a shower in near cold water. Also the WiFi was very weak. The signal was better if I was in a certain part of the hotel or the room. Otherwise, even a simple access to Google.com would take minutes to load, or crash.
